Newborn to this world
cries, gasping for air and life
eyes open to new vision
Old man leaves this world
cries, gasping for air and life
eyes close to a new vision
Life Between Momentsİ
by Dave Powell
2/6/08
Author notes
This poem is written in the Sedoka form.
